26-07-12, 11:36
|
| Διαχειριστής Όνομα: Τάσος Φιλοξενιδης Έκδοση λογισμικού Office: Ms-Office 365 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ική | | Εγγραφή: 21-10-2009
Μηνύματα: 2.011
| |
Καλημέρα σε όλους!
Κώστα, η μορφοποίηση ("yymmddhms") θα χρειαστεί πρωτίστως στην έκθεση που είναι και το τελικό προϊόν της εφαρμογής (εκτύπωση ετικετών).
Αρχικά θα πρέπει να συνδέσεις την έκθεση σου με το ερώτημα "AP Ερώτημα" (Στις ιδιότητες της έκθεσης στην καρτέλα "Δεδομένα" > Προέλευση εγγραφών).
Κατόπιν στο πεδίο της φόρμας (Κείμενο2) στην προέλευση στοιχείου ελέγχου πέρασε την παρακάτω έκφραση: =[CODE1] & Format([HMEROM];"ααμμηηωλδ") & [MHKOS] & [PLATOS] (για ελληνική Access).
Για να ανοίγεις την έκθεση με συγκεκριμένη εγγραφή (την τρέχουσα εγγραφή της φόρμας). δημιούργησε ένα κουμπί στη φόρμα με το όνομα cmdOpenReport και αντιστοίχησε του τον παρακάτω κώδικα: Κώδικας: Private Sub cmdOpenReport_Click()
DoCmd.OpenReport "QueryAP", acViewPreview, , "CODE1='" & Nz(Me.CODE1) & "'"
End Sub
Έλεγξε τον τύπο δεδομένων στα πεδία του πίνακα.Πολλά πεδία ενώ είναι αριθμητικά, έχουν τύπο δεδομένων "Κείμενο".
Καλή συνέχεια!
Τάσος
__________________ Ms-Office Development Team Ανάπτυξη επαγγελματικών εφαρμογών |